我正在开发一个角度项目,我的问题是我想当我单击一个div时打开一个新选项卡,但它对我不起作用。
它适用于<a>
。
有人能帮我吗 ?这是我的代码:
<div class="application" target="_blank" routerLink="/home">
<img class="imgChart " src="./../assets/img/charts.jpg" alt="image 1">
<div class="title-app">{{'STORE.APPSTAT' | translate}}</div>
<p>{{'STORE.DESCRIPTIONSTATISTIQUE' | translate}}</p>
</div>
答案 0 :(得分:2)
您可以通过调用Window对象的open方法并传入URL来打开窗口。
Componenet.html:
<div class="application" (click)='openNewTab()'>
<img class="imgChart " src="./../assets/img/charts.jpg" alt="image 1">
<div class="title-app">{{'STORE.APPSTAT' | translate}}</div>
<p>{{'STORE.DESCRIPTIONSTATISTIQUE' | translate}}</p>
</div>
Component.ts:
public openNewTab() {
window.open('http://www.google.com', '_blank');
}